    Yamaha MOXF Hands-On Controls

    Hand On Controls For Live Performance

    The MOXF8 has a plethora of hands on controls for live performance and work in the studio. The rotary encoders allow great access to many parameters instantly. Eq's, resonance and cutoff, arpeggio controls, effects, ADSR and more can all be instantly controlled at the twist of a knob.

    On the right panel of the MOXF8 are the control buttons. When using performance it is possible to easily change and control which sounds are in use, have arpeggios assigned and which parts you are applying editing to with the simple touch of a button. The performance mode controls are one of the most effective live and studio tools to make use of whether building up sounds, or switching parts and playing live, they will really make your performance faster, simpler and more effective.

    Yamaha MOXF8 - Perform Live and In The Studio

    The MOXF8 has different modes of operation to suit the users requirements. The Performance Mode allows the player to create a full sound with multiple arpeggiated solo parts like playing with a band but offering the user all the control. Each of the 4 parts can be assigned an independent arpeggiator pattern with thousands of pattern choices so it is possible to create splits and layers and play along with arpeggiated drum and bass patterns with ease. This makes a great way to create rich layers of sounds or settings for live performance.

    Yamaha MOXF8 DAW Integration and Built-in Sequencer

    A built-in 16 track sequencer allows users to record and compose directly without the need for external devices. The sequencer is very easy to use and offers different modes of operation for live recording and step recording. One of the most powerful areas is the Pattern Recorder - this section allows users to record segments of a song of up to 16 parts. Each pattern has different segments or variations so another idea or bridge or chorus can be made in another segment of the pattern and then the patterns can be linked together in realtime or chained in step sequence. The result is an incredibly versatile creative platform for song creation and live performance with the ability to switch between segments at the touch of a button.

    With a single USB cable the MOXF8 becomes a USB 2in/2Out USB Audio Interface and controller. Cubase AI7 is included free of charge with the instrument and opens up a whole world of recording and creative possibilities. There are free editors available for controlling all the sounds and parts of the MOXF from the computer. The MOXF can even control cubase with its master keyboard functions that can be assigned to an array of buttons on the keyboard including full transport control. The software editor is capable of creating sounds from the ground up as well as giving full access to effects, mixing and more. With the clever synth engine and the combination of computer software the sound capabilities are limitless.

    ipad/ iPhone connectivity

    With the release of the latest V1.10 firmware upgrade, the MOXF range can be linked in to a compatible iPad or iPhone device using the Class Compliant technologies. Users will require the use of an Apple lightening to USB camera adaptor for connecting to the USB of the MOXF and to use its capabilities*.

    Once you are connected then the latest free Yamaha apps can be downloaded for interaction with the MOXF8. Apps include the superb Performance Editor Essential which is a key app for use in performance mode. This particular app will allow users instant access to lists or arpeggiators used on each of the 4 voice parts of a performance, access to the sounds used, split positioning and even an X-Y pad for controlling the overall sound for he performance. Other apps include - Keyboard Arp And Drum Pad and Faders & XY Pad. The later offer the ability to assign controllers to different MIDI CC commands for controlling sound and parts in realtime.

    Yamaha iPad app displays

    * The confirmed operability is for version 7 or later, and is limited to iPhone5s, iPhone5c, iPad mini retina display models (A1489, A1490, A1491), iPad Air (A1474, A1475, A1476), and 4th generation iPad (A1458, A1459, A1460).

    Yamaha MOXF8 Professional Quality Sound

    The Motif XF is the flagship Yamaha workstation with incredible high definition sounds used throughout the music industry. Yamaha have used the exact same sound processor in the MOXF8 workstation making it compete with models of a much higher price bracket. Special attention has been paid to the piano voices which match perfectly with the high quality piano feel of the keys. A 9-ft CFIIIS and a 7-ft S6 grand piano have been meticulously sampled and re-created for an astounding piano experience. Of course all genres of sounds from E.Pianos to drums, synths, orchestral and more are all of incredible quality.

    With so many sounds to hand Yamaha brought in the Category search feature. With the touch of a single button you can instantly sect any category of instrumentation and view all of the sounds that match that category. This make sound selection incredibly fast and intuitive. Want a split or a layered sound? No problems with the dedicated split and layer buttons. Similar to the category button, a single press on the layer or split button will instantly bring up all the sound categories to choose your required sound and the MOXF8 will do there splitting or layering of the sounds for you. You can even add drums just as easily and have the arpeggiator play the drum patterns back to jam along with.

    Yamaha MOXF Flash Expansion Slot

    Yamaha MOXF8 Expandable Sounds/ Sample Playback

    Expand your sound set with specially selected samples and sound sets using the optional 1Gb flash card expansion. All the Motif XF libraries will work straight away with the MOXF8 so your instrument sound choices can be dramatically increased straight away. The flash card requires no loading time so there is no wait for sound to load in on boot up like many competing models. Simply turn the MOXF8 on, wait for it to start as per normal then get full access to your entire sound library. The MOXF8 can also load any of your own samples for triggering from the keyboard or for use within a song.

    Yamaha MOXF8 Specs

    Size/Weight

    Dimensions Width 1,320 mm
    Height 168 mm
    Depth 405 mm
    Weight Weight 14.9 kg

    Tone generator

    Tone Generator AWM2, with Expanded Articulation
    Maximum Polyphony 128 notes
    Multi Timbral Capacity 16 parts (Internal), A/D input part
    Wave 741MB (when converted to 16-bit linear format), 3,977 waveforms
    Voices Preset: 1,152 Normal Voices + 72 Drum Kits, GM: 128 Normal Voices + 1 Drum Kit, User: 384 Normal Voices + 32 Drum Kits
    Performance User: 256 (up to 4 parts)
    Filter 18 types
    Effects Reverb x 9 types, Chorus x 22 types, Insertion (A, B) x 54 types x 8 parts, Vocoder x 1 (uses both Insertion Effect A and B blocks), Master Effect x 9 types, Master EQ (5 bands), Part EQ (3 bands, stereo)

    Sequencer

    Note Capacity Approx. 226,000 notes
    Note Resolution 480 ppq (parts per quarter note)
    Maximum Polyphony 124 notes
    Tempo (BPM) 5 � 300
    Song recording type Real time replace, Real time overdub (with the exception of the Pattern Chain), Real time punch in/out (Song only), Step (with the exception of the Pattern Chain)
    Song tracks Song: 16 sequence Tracks (Loop on/off can be set for each Track), Tempo Track, Scene Track , Pattern: 16 Phrase Tracks , Pattern Chain: Pattern Track, Tempo Track, Scene Track
    Songs 64 Songs, Mixing Voices: 16 Voices per Song/Pattern (up to 256 Voices) , Mixing Templates: 32 for all Songs and Patterns
    Patterns 64 Patterns (x 16 sections), Measures: 256 maximum
    Phrases User Phrases: 256 per Pattern
    Arpeggio Preset: 7,981 types, User: 256 types (MIDI Sync, MIDI transmit/receive channel, Velocity Limit, and Note Limit can be set. 4 Arpeggio parts can be played simultaneously.)
    Scene Memory 6 per Song
    Sequence formats Original format, SMF format 0, 1 (Format 1 load only)

    Other

    Master User:128 (Each master includes Master keyboard settings with 4 Zones, Assignable Knob settings, Program Change table.)
    Sequence Software compatible with the Remote Control function For Windows�: Cubase 7 series, SONAR X2, For Mac�: Cubase 7 series, Logic Pro 9, Digital Performer 7 (Functions to be controlled differ depending on the software.)
    Controllers Pitch Bend wheel, Modulation wheel, Assignable Knob x 8, [DATA] dial x 1, Assignable Function buttons x 2
    Display 240 x 64 dot, backlit LCD
    Connectors OUTPUT [L/MONO]/[R] (standard phone jack), A/D INPUT [L]/[R] (standard phone jack), [PHONES] (standard stereo phone jack), [FOOT CONTROLLER], FOOT SWITCH [ASSIGNABLE]/[SUSTAIN], MIDI [IN]/[OUT]/[THRU], USB [TO HOST]/[TO DEVICE], DC IN
    Power Supply 13W
    Accessories AC adaptor (PA-150 or an equivalent recommended by Yamaha), USB cable, Owner�s Manual, Online Manual CD-ROM x 1 (containing Reference Manual, Synthesizer Parameter Manual, and Data List), CUBASE AI DOWNLOAD INFORMATION

    Keyboards

    MOXF8 88 keys, GHS keyboard (Initial Touch)
